From 768b42a7eb91b556cfe7c467c0e7337602eb6f29 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Kent Overstreet Date: Mon, 3 Aug 2020 13:58:36 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] bcachefs: Don't disallow btree writes to RO devices There's an inherent race with setting devices RO when they have dirty btree nodes on them. We already check if a btree node is on an RO device before we dirty it, so this patch just allows those writes so that we don't have errors forcing the entire filesystem read only when trying to remove a device.
